The futsal tournament at the 2005 Women's Islamic Games was held from 23–27 September 2005 in Tehran, Iran.[1][2][3][4] The Iran women's national futsal team were the winners of the tournament.

Team Pld W D L GF GA Diff Pts
 Iran 4 4 0 0 104 2 +102 12
 Armenia 4 3 0 1 79 6 +73 9
 Iraq 4 2 0 2 30 42 -12 6
 Turkmenistan 4 1 0 3 8 75 -67 3
 Great Britain 4 0 0 4 5 101 -96 0
Iraq 14 – 1 Great Britain
Armenia 27 – 0 Turkmenistan
Iran 32 – 1 Turkmenistan
Armenia 38 – 3 Great Britain
Iran 43 – 0 Great Britain
Armenia 14 – 0 Iraq
Iran 26 – 1 Iraq
Turkmenistan 6 – 1 Great Britain
Iraq 15 – 1 Turkmenistan
Iran 3 – 0 Armenia
